Avoiding the “Sunk Cost” Fallacy
The “sunk cost” fallacy is a cognitive bias where individuals continue an endeavor because of previously invested resources – time, effort, or money – even if it’s unlikely to yield a positive outcome. In the context of the chicken road game, this manifests as continuing to advance the chicken down the road even after suffering several losses, hoping to recoup previous stakes. Recognizing and avoiding this fallacy is essential for maintaining a rational approach to the game by accepting losses as part of the process.
